The Best Lighting for Your Bird Cage: Natural vs. Artificial Light

Natural sunlight provides us with electromagnetic radiation across a evenly distributed spectrum of different wavelengths. These optimal conditions created by nature have a positive effect on the well-being and health of birds.

But not every aviary is located outdoors or in a room flooded with light. Even a spot by the window that seems bright is often insufficient, since glass panes do not allow much of the UV radiation that is essential for birds to pass through.

To ensure that pet birds still receive sufficient light, special bird lamps have been developed that are tailored to the specific needs of birds' sensitive eyes.

The Benefits of Natural Sunlight

Natural sunlight contains a balanced mix of visible light, ultraviolet rays (UVA and UVB), and infrared rays. 

A balanced color spectrum is essential for birds to support their natural behaviors and physiological processes. The intensity and even color spectrum of natural sunlight cannot be fully replicated by artificial light sources. However, there are special bird lamps that have been specifically designed to create an environment for indoor birds that is as close to nature as possible.

The Limits of Artificial Lighting

Many of the bird lamps available on the market claim to simulate sunlight. The term "full-spectrum" is often used as a marketing slogan, but it has no clear scientific definition. 

Studies by independent testing laboratories have shown that so-called full-spectrum light bulbs generally do not match the quality and intensity of natural sunlight. In fact, it is often the case that no significant difference could be detected between conventional light bulbs and those marketed as full-spectrum. Furthermore, these bulbs tend to mimic the warm-white light of the evening sun. The blue component, which is so important for birds, is too low in these bulbs.

LEDs are already much better at reproducing the sun’s color spectrum, but there are significant differences here as well. While conventional LEDs do reproduce a broad color spectrum, their distribution of wavelengths is not uniform. As the figure shows, there are very pronounced peaks in the blue, green, and red ranges. Most LEDs also suffer from flickering, which is not visually perceptible to us humans. Birds, on the other hand, process significantly more images per second than we humans do, and the constant flickering causes them permanent stress.

Lamps specifically designed to meet the needs of birds

For birds kept indoors, there are special LED bird lamps designed to mimic natural sunlight as closely as possible.

When selecting lamps, make sure that the light they emit is specifically designed to meet the needs of birds’ sensitive eyes. There are many products on the market that are marketed as being for birds but were actually developed for reptiles or plants, which have entirely different requirements.

Here are a few things to keep in mind when making your selection:

Optimal Light Spectrum: A balanced color spectrum promotes the well-being and health of your birds. A bird lamp that evenly covers the entire light spectrum also ensures that colors and color nuances can be perceived more clearly.

No UVB radiation: Birds' eyes are very sensitive to UVB radiation. Excessive exposure to this radiation can damage their sensitive eyes and even lead to blindness. When purchasing a bird lamp, make sure it emits as little UVB radiation as possible.

Natural Color Temperature: The color temperature of your bird lamp should be close to that of natural sunlight. So-called daylight white has a color temperature of about 5,500 Kelvin. The optimal color temperature for a daylight lamp also falls within this range. This helps promote your birds’ natural perception and behavior.

No flickering: While the human eye can process a maximum of 65 frames per second, some bird species see well over 100 frames per second. Much of what we humans perceive as pleasant lighting is perceived by birds as flickering. When purchasing a bird lamp, it is essential to ensure that it uses DC-powered LED lighting with a high blue-violet spectral range.

Customizable lighting duration: Different bird species have different lighting needs: Amazon parrots feel most comfortable under the shady canopy of leaves, while grassland finches prefer to sit in the sun all day. Using a timer, you can set the lamps so that the intensity and duration of the lighting are tailored to the specific needs of your birds.
